On the passenger side of the engine compartment, the 2002 Chevy Malibu oil pressure switch is located towards the rear of the firewall near the alternator. To replace it, you can access the sensor from above or below the engine. You will need a 10mm socket to remove the oil pressure sensor from the engine block. Symptoms such as a ticking noise from the engine and a low pressure error code may indicate this issue. Another potential cause could be a malfunctioning oil pressure management solenoid or a damaged rod in the oil filter housing. The cost for diagnosis and replacement can vary from $150 to $300, depending on the necessary parts and labor.
